Natural Language Processing and Semantic Understanding

AI search platforms rely on advanced Natural Language Processing (NLP) models, primarily transformer-based architectures like BERT, GPT, and their variants. These models don't just read text—they understand context, relationships, and meaning.

When your content is crawled, these systems create vector embeddings that represent the semantic meaning of your text in multidimensional space. Similar concepts cluster together regardless of exact wording. This means AI platforms can understand that "mobile phone" and "smartphone" refer to the same concept, or that "Mumbai" relates to "Maharashtra" and "India" hierarchically.

For practitioners, this has immediate implications. Keyword stuffing is not just ineffective—it actively harms your chances. Instead, focus on comprehensive topic coverage using natural language. Write in clear, structured sentences that explicitly state relationships between concepts. Use definitive statements that AI models can extract as factual claims.

Entity Recognition and Knowledge Graph Integration

AI search platforms extract named entities—people, places, organizations, products, dates, and more—from your content using Named Entity Recognition (NER). These entities are then mapped to existing knowledge graphs like Google's Knowledge Graph or proprietary databases.

When an AI platform encounters "Taj Mahal" in your content, it doesn't just see two words. It recognizes this as a specific monument entity, links it to Agra and Shah Jahan, and understands its relationship to Indian architecture and tourism. This entity-level understanding determines whether your content gets surfaced for related queries.

Implement structured data markup (Schema.org) religiously. Use specific entity types for your industry—LocalBusiness, Product, Article, FAQPage, etc. Internal linking should explicitly connect related entities. When mentioning entities, provide context that helps AI understand relationships: instead of "the company was founded in 2010," write "Acme Technologies was founded in Mumbai in 2010 by Raj Sharma."

Content Chunking and Contextual Retrieval

AI platforms don't necessarily process entire pages uniformly. They break content into semantic chunks—paragraphs or sections that address specific subtopics. These chunks are indexed with contextual metadata about their position, surrounding content, and relationship to the page's main topic.

During retrieval, relevant chunks are extracted even from longer pages. This is why a 2,000-word comprehensive guide can have multiple excerpts cited for different queries, while a thin 300-word page rarely gets extracted.

Create comprehensive, long-form content that thoroughly covers topics. Use clear section headers that indicate what each chunk addresses. Each section should be somewhat self-contained while contributing to the overall narrative. Include context clues at the beginning of sections so extracted chunks remain intelligible when read in isolation.
